Activity Outline

In our continuing series, encapsulating the relevant practice conclusions from the BCLA CLEAR Presbyopia publications, Dr Sayantan Biswas and Professor Leon Davies provide an overview of the mechanism and optics associated with presbyopia.

Learning Objectives

  • Understand the mechanism of accommodation
  • Be aware of components and factors affecting functional accommodative response
  • Realise the effect of ageing on components of the accommodative system and visual acuity
  • Be aware of the theories of presbyopia
